  2. nitro - just so you know, ninjatrader lets you capture and replay a feed. So you already have this feature. Problem is, ninja needs to be on the whole time to record the feed, and your instruments must be selected ahead of time.

    I have already written a data capture utility that is able to replay the day, although only for one symbol at a time, not a packet of symbol price changes. The key is to be able to send orders to an simulated order management system that then fills based on reasonable conditions, e.g., like IB. Maybe I need to roll up the sleeves and take one extra step to do my own little order fill/entry engine system. I have written one of these too, it just has no notion of filling fake orders.

    Putting all these systems together into a simulator may not be that time consuming...
